    Australia and Kenya share a national language of English, established through their colonial history. Christianity is the dominant religion of both nations, accounting for over 80% of the population of Kenya in 2009, and 86% of religious Australians in 2018.

    Breaking news, also called late-breaking news, a special report, special coverage, or a news flash, is a current issue that warrants the interruption of a scheduled broadcast in order to report its details.     Nand Lal, born on April 16, 1954, in Deothi (Rampur Bushahr), Shimla, is a seasoned Indian politician and dedicated social worker. Holding an M.A. in Political Science from Himachal Pradesh University, Shimla, he is married to Smt. Satya, and the couple has one son.

    MMM Global (also known as МММ-2011 / МММ-2012) is a Ponzi scheme launched in 2011 by Sergei Mavrodi, with subsidiaries in up to 110 countries.     Bhutan was one of the first to recognize India's independence in 1947 and both nations fostered close relations, signing a standstill agreement to maintain the existing relations and a treaty of friendship in 1949.
